Việc sao lưu metadata của Oracle ASM (Automatic Storage Management) là một quy trình quan trọng để đảm bảo rằng bạn có thể khôi phục cấu hình ASM nếu gặp sự cố. ASM metadata bao gồm các thông tin về các nhóm đĩa (disk groups), các đĩa (disks), và các file ASM. Để sao lưu metadata của ASM, bạn có thể sử dụng tiện ích asmcmd và tạo bản sao lưu của ASM metadata.
Back up ASM meta data Oracle Database | Sao lưu ASM meta data trong Oracle Database
Dưới đây là các bước chi tiết để sao lưu metadata của Oracle ASM:
Sao lưu metadata của ASM
Lệnh md_backup sẽ tạo một file sao lưu chứa thông tin metadata của tất cả các nhóm đĩa trong ASM.
asmcmd md_backup /backup/location/asm_metadata.bck /backup/location/asm_metadata.bck là đường dẫn và tên file sao lưu metadata sẽ được tạo.
Kiểm tra file sao lưu metadata
ls -l /backup/location/asm_metadata.bck
Khôi phục metadata của ASM (nếu cần)
Lệnh md_restore sẽ khôi phục metadata từ file sao lưu đã tạo.
asmcmd md_restore -b /backup/location/asm_metadata.bck --silent
- -b /backup/location/asm_metadata.bck: Đường dẫn và tên file sao lưu metadata.
- –silent: Tùy chọn này giúp thực hiện khôi phục mà không cần xác nhận từng bước.
Sao lưu các file cấu hình liên quan
Ngoài metadata của ASM, bạn cũng nên sao lưu các file cấu hình liên quan như init.ora, spfile, và các file cấu hình khác của Oracle.
Sao lưu spfile:
SQL> CREATE PFILE='/backup/location/init.ora' FROM SPFILE;
Sao lưu các file cấu hình khác:
cp $ORACLE_HOME/dbs/spfile+ASM.ora /backup/location/ cp $ORACLE_HOME/dbs/init+ASM.ora /backup/location/
Tạo bản sao lưu của cơ sở dữ liệu
Cuối cùng, để đảm bảo dữ liệu của bạn được an toàn, hãy thực hiện sao lưu cơ sở dữ liệu đầy đủ bằng RMAN.
RMAN> BACKUP DATABASE PLUS ARCHIVELOG;